The Beaches of Luquillo

There are two main beaches in Luquillo; the Balneario, or public bathing area; and Playa Azul, the city beach.  Both beaches have advantages over the other, and both deserve to be sampled.  Balneario Monserrate, on Route 3 just west of the town of Luquillo, offers lifeguards, restrooms, changing facilities, showers, lockers, and food vendors.  It is well removed from the street, and completely enclosed except for the beach area.  Parking is $3 for cars, $4 for vans and SUVs.

Playa Azul, in the town of Luquillo, has no facilities, lifeguards, or permanent food vendors, but the water is usually clearer and the view is almost always spectacular.  There are a number of coral reefs where you can snorkel.  To get there from Cubuy, take 53 to Route 3 in Fajardo, then continue into Luquillo.  At the main intersection (two tall apartment buildings on the right, McDonald's, Taco Maker, and Eurobank on the left), turn right.  Turn right again immediately, then take the next left after the ballfield.  Turn right at the next intersection, then left at the beach.  At the end of this road is a small parking lot.  These photos were taken at that point; down the beach to the left is more of Playa Azul; down the beach to the right is La Pared (the Wall), a good beach for surfing and boogie-boarding.  A home-made map is provided at the bottom of the page.
